As evening falls, you'll experience your first authentic Moroccan dinner. This might be at your riad or at a carefully selected restaurant in the medina. The meal typically begins with a selection of Moroccan salads and bread, followed by a tagine - a slow-cooked stew named after the conical earthenware pot it's prepared in. Lamb, chicken, or vegetable tagines are seasoned with combinations of saffron, cumin, cinnamon, and preserved lemons.
For dessert, expect sweet pastries infused with honey and nuts, accompanied by refreshing mint tea poured from height in the traditional manner. The dinner setting might feature glowing lanterns, traditional Moroccan music, and perhaps even some light entertainment.
